WHAT IS A LOAD CELL? 🤔
A load cell is a transducer that converts mechanical force—such as tension, compression, or pressure—into an electrical signal. Think of it as the “sense of touch” for machines, enabling precise calculations in real time. THE SCIENCE BEHIND THE MAGIC 🔬
Most load cells use strain gauge technology. Here’s how it works:
1. A metal structure (often aluminum or stainless steel) deforms slightly under force.
2. Strain gauges attached to the structure detect this deformation.
3. The gauges’ electrical resistance changes proportionally to the applied force.
4. This data is converted into measurable readings via amplifiers and software.
Modern variants include hydraulic, pneumatic, and piezoelectric load cells, each tailored for specific environments—like corrosive chemical plants or explosive mining sites.

CHOOSING THE RIGHT LOAD CELL: A QUICK GUIDE 🔍
1. Capacity: Will you measure grams (lab scales) or tons (shipyard cranes)?
2. Environment: Consider temperature extremes, moisture, and chemical exposure.
3. Output Type: Analog for simple systems, digital for IoT-ready setups.
4. Certifications: Look for NTEP for trade applications or ATEX for explosive atmospheres.
